A midlands home care provider is aiming to hire 60 new caregivers for its services.
Dovida Homecare will be hosting National Hiring Week events across the country from the beginning of next month as they look to expand their team for its services throughout Westmeath, Offaly, and Longford.
The company, formerly known as Home Instead, provides care to 8,000 people and currently employs more than 4,000 staff.
The Hiring Week will get underway on Monday, September 1st and will last until Friday, September 5th.
Dovida National Hiring Week events in the Midlands:
Monday, September 1st, 10am - 4pm: Walk-in interviews at Birr Technology Centre, St Brendan’s Street, Birr, R42 A593.
Tuesday, September 2nd, 11am - 3pm: Open day and walk-in interviews, Temperence Hall, New street, Longford, N39 R9X8.
Wednesday, September 3rd, 10am - 3pm: Athlone Town Shopping Centre, Mardyke Street, Athlone.
Thursday, September 4th, 10am - 3pm: Hiring stand and walk-in interviews, Tullamore Bridge Centre, Bridge Street, Tullamore, R35 XC58.
Friday, September 5th, 10am - 3pm: Hiring stand and walk-in interviews, Greville Arms Hotel, 33-37 Pearse Street, Mullingar, N91 X9RN.
